What is Tokenomics?
Tokenomics is a multidisciplinary area that combines elements of finance, economics, IT and mathematics to understand the economic aspects of decentralized systems. Provides frameworks for the analysis and design of applications based on blockchain, including cryptocurrencies, intelligent contracts and other decentralized networks.

tokens and their use cases
- Safety tokens : represent property in a business or resources.
- Utility tokens : Offer access to exclusive services or functions.
- Tokens of decentralized financing (DEFI) : Arouse loans, loans or trade on decentralized exchanges.
